Dan Ebert Is M-WERC’s New Executive Director

Dan Ebert, former chair of the Wisconsin Public Service Commission and Senior VP of Government Affairs for WPPI Energy, has become Executive Director of the Midwest-Energy Research Consortium (M-WERC). Ebert brings over 25 year of experience in utility, management, and regulatory and policy development experience to the role.

Alan Perlstein will remain CEO through June of 2019. M-WERC conducts transformative energy related seed research and supports policy in energy, power, and controls industries. It has workgroups that address industrial energy efficiency, construction & engineering, distributed energy/energy storage, smart cities technologies, energy water nexus, and policy. M-WERC is a collaborative effort of universities and industrial companies with offices in Milwaukee and Madison.
